Hands The Healing Hands Indigenous Health Rights Statement which appears below, has been developed by ANTaR to enable individuals and organisations to register their support for urgent action on the health crisis facing Indigenous Australians. It is part of ANTaR's Healing Hands Indigenous Health Rights Campaign. PLEASE READ THE STATEMENT BELOW AND SEE INSTRUCTIONS FOR SIGNING AT THE BOTTOM OF THE PAGE "The health of Indigenous Australians is the worst in the developed world. Indigenous infants die at nearly three times the rate of other Australian infants; their lives will, on average, be twenty years shorter: and they are much more likely to suffer chronic disease. In a wealthy country like Australia such gross inequality and neglect is shameful and abhorrent. It is also preventable. In similar countries, such as Canada, New Zealand and the United States the health of Indigenous people has been rapidly improved by determined and concerted government action. The necessary first step in resolving the present crisis in Australia is to recognise that it is not inevitable. Australia must acknowledge that the crisis began with colonization and dispossession and became endemic when social and economic disadvantage became entrenched. governments must resolve to provide: Health refers not only to the physical well-being of individuals, but also to the social, emotional, spiritual and cultural well-being of the communities in which they live. It is a commonplace of medical knowledge that poor health is related to social disadvantage; to stress, social exclusion, unemployment and discrimination. Drug use, alcohol dependence and domestic violence are familiar and inevitable parts of the same cycle. It follows that measures to improve the health of Indigenous Australians must include the application of principles of self-determination on which durable and resourceful communities absolutely depend. Governments must adopt an enabling role in relation to Indigenous governance. Australia must recognise that the health of Indigenous organisations and communities and the health of Indigenous people are inseparable. It is equally true that improvements in health depend on overturning the destructive legacies of dispossession, including those that relate to land and culture; and the attainment of a secure and valued place for Indigenous peoples in the life of the nation."
